RUSSIAN-AZERI HIGH RANK TALKS HELD IN KREMLIN

Today official talks between the President of Russia and the head of Azerbaijan took place in Kremlin. The unofficial meeting of Vladimir Putin and Heydar Aliyev was held in Novo-Ogaryovo the day before. Questions concerning strengthening stability in the Caucasus and the Caspian region, of participation in the antiterrorist campaign held by the United States were discussed. The presidents considered the opportunity of holding a meeting of the leaders of the Caucasian countries within the framework of “the Caucasian four” and pursuing a coordinated policy in the sphere of security and struggle against terrorism. The question of the status of Gabali radar station became one of the main topics. Putin and Aliyev also concerned the prospects of cooperation in the air defense sphere. The opportunity of participation of Russia in the project of construction of Baku-Tbilisi-Ceyhan oil pipeline was also discussed. Attention was paid to Karabakh problem, too.
